Types of Customized Lenses



When thinking about custom-made lens substitute surgical treatment, it is very important to comprehend the various types of custom-made lenses offered to meet your details vision needs.



There are 3 major types of customized lenses: monofocal, multifocal, and toric lenses.

Monofocal lenses are designed to deal with vision for one distance, either near or far.

If you have presbyopia, a condition that influences your ability to concentrate on close items, multifocal lenses may be the very best alternative for you. These lenses have different areas for near, intermediate, and range vision.

Risks and Advantages

Right here are the crucial points you require to recognize:

Benefits:
- Improved vision: Personalized lens substitute surgical procedure can significantly improve your vision, enabling you to see more clearly and vividly.
- Reduced dependence on glasses or contact lenses: With personalized lenses, many clients experience decreased dependence on rehabilitative eyewear.
- Long-lasting outcomes: The results of personalized lens replacement surgical procedure are generally irreversible, supplying long-term aesthetic enhancement.

Dangers:
- Infection: Similar to any type of operation, there's a small risk of infection, although this is unusual.
- Glare or halos: Some clients may experience temporary aesthetic disturbances, such as glare or halos around lights, which typically decrease in time.
- Retinal detachment: Although exceptionally rare, there's a small danger of retinal detachment complying with custom-made lens replacement surgical treatment.

It is necessary to talk about these risks and benefits with your eye doctor to determine if personalized lens replacement surgical treatment is the ideal choice for you.

Preparing for Surgical treatment



To prepare for custom-made lens substitute surgical treatment, you ought to follow your ophthalmologist's directions and make necessary arrangements. Your ophthalmologist will certainly provide you with particular guidelines to guarantee a smooth and successful surgery. It's important to thoroughly comply with these instructions to decrease any kind of possible dangers and issues.

This may consist of staying clear of particular medications or nutritional supplements that could disrupt the surgical treatment, in addition to stopping using get in touch with lenses prior to the procedure. Furthermore, you may be required to undertake pre-operative screening to review your eye health and establish the ideal lens substitute options for your requirements.

It's likewise important to make necessary setups for transportation to and from the medical facility, as you may not have the ability to drive instantly after the treatment. By carefully following your eye doctor's guidelines and making the required preparations, you can help make certain a favorable medical experience and optimum end results.
